The Current Landscape of MENA Startups
In recent years, the MENA region has gained momentum as a burgeoning hub for startups, driven by a combination of technological advancements, a young population, and increasing consumer demand. The recent wave of investment highlights the potential that investors see in local businesses. Here are some key drivers of this growth:
- Technological Advancements: Innovations in technology are enabling startups to develop unique solutions tailored to local needs.
- Youthful Demographics: With a high percentage of the population under 30, there is a ready market for new products and services.
- Government Support: Many MENA governments are actively promoting entrepreneurship through funding programs and regulatory reforms.

Challenges Facing MENA Startups
Despite the positive investment trends, startups in the MENA region face unique challenges that could hinder growth:
- Regulatory Hurdles: Navigating local regulations can be complex and time-consuming for new businesses.
- Access to Talent: While there is a youthful population, there is often a skills gap that startups need to bridge.
- Market Competition: As the startup ecosystem grows, competition for market share intensifies.
